When I started my journey as an online tutor more than ten years ago, I believed that knowledge alone was enough. I thought if I knew my subject well, students would automatically come to me. I was wrong.

Over the years, through mistakes, experiments, failures, and small wins, I learnt that becoming a successful tutor requires much more than subject knowledge. It requires visibility, credibility, consistency, marketing skills, communication skills, and continuous self-improvement.

This is not theory. This is what I have personally experienced in my tutoring career.

Visibility Is Everything

In the online world, visibility is everything. You may be an excellent Maths, Science, or English tutor, but if parents and students cannot find you, your skills remain hidden. Early in my career, I relied only on word of mouth. It worked for some time, but it limited my growth. I realized that if I wanted more students, I had to make myself visible where parents were actively searching for tutors.

If you are seen, you will be considered for a tuition job. It is that simple. Parents do not magically discover tutors. They search online. They compare profiles. They read descriptions. They check reviews. If your profile does not appear in their search, you do not exist for them.

Creating a strong online tutor profile was one of the biggest turning points in my career. The moment I started focusing on how I appeared online, my inquiries increased.

10 Things Parents Must Ask Before Hiring an Online Tutor

10 Things Indian Parents Must Ask Before Hiring an Online Tutor

Online tutoring has become a preferred learning option for many families. With access to qualified teachers from different cities and countries, students can now receive personalized academic support without leaving home. The global online tutoring market was valued at more than USD 10 billion in 2024 and is projected to grow significantly over the next few years as more parents seek flexible learning solutions.

However, not every tutor is the right fit for every child. A tutor may have strong subject knowledge but may not be able to communicate effectively with a particular student. Asking the right questions before making a decision can help parents find a tutor who supports both academic progress and confidence building.

Online Tutor Vs Tuition Center – Which is better for your Child and Why?

Why Choosing the Right Online Tutor Matters

A good tutor does more than explain lessons. They identify learning gaps, adapt teaching methods, monitor progress, and motivate students to stay engaged. Research and industry data show that demand for personalized tutoring continues to rise because parents increasingly value one-to-one academic support.

Before finalizing a tutor, consider the following questions.

1. What Qualifications and Teaching Experience Do You Have?

Academic qualifications are important, but teaching experience often makes an even bigger difference.

What Parents Should Look For

    • Relevant educational background
    • Experience teaching the student’s grade level
    • Familiarity with the curriculum and board
    • Proven teaching track record

Ask for examples of students the tutor has previously taught and the challenges they helped overcome.

2. Have You Taught My Child’s Curriculum Before?

Different educational boards have different expectations.

Common Curriculums

    • CBSE
    • ICSE
    • State Boards
    • IGCSE
    • IB
    • British Curriculum
    • American Curriculum

A tutor who understands the curriculum can provide more targeted guidance and better exam preparation.

3. How Do You Assess a Student’s Current Level?

Effective tutoring begins with understanding the student’s strengths and weaknesses.

Questions Worth Asking

Do You Conduct a Diagnostic Assessment?

A short evaluation can reveal learning gaps.

How Do You Identify Weak Areas?

The tutor should have a structured process rather than relying solely on school marks.

How Do You Set Learning Goals?

Clear academic goals help track improvement over time.

4. What Teaching Methods Do You Use?

Every child learns differently.

Some students learn through visual explanations, while others understand concepts better through examples and practice.

A Good Tutor Should

    • Adapt lessons to the student’s pace
    • Use interactive teaching methods
    • Encourage questions
    • Focus on conceptual understanding

The ability to adjust teaching style is often a strong indicator of tutoring effectiveness.

5. How Will You Keep My Child Engaged During Online Classes?

One concern many parents have about online learning is maintaining attention and participation.

Ask About

    • Interactive whiteboards
    • Digital learning tools
    • Practice exercises
    • Regular discussions
    • Problem-solving activities

Student engagement often plays a significant role in learning outcomes. Experts consistently highlight active participation as a key factor in academic improvement.

6. How Do You Track and Report Progress?

Parents should never be left guessing whether tutoring is working.

A Professional Tutor Should Provide

Regular Feedback

Updates on completed topics and performance.

Progress Reviews

Periodic assessments to measure improvement.

Action Plans

Specific recommendations for future learning.

Transparent communication helps parents stay involved in their child’s educational journey.

7. What Is Your Approach to Homework and Practice?

Practice remains one of the most effective ways to strengthen understanding.

Important Questions

    • Will homework be assigned?
    • How much practice work is expected?
    • How is completed work reviewed?
    • What happens if the student struggles with assignments?

A balanced approach encourages learning without creating unnecessary pressure.

8. Can You Share References or Testimonials?

Past results can provide valuable insights.

What to Request

    • Parent testimonials
    • Student feedback
    • References from previous learners
    • Examples of academic improvement

While results can never be guaranteed, positive feedback from other families can help build confidence.

9. What Are Your Availability and Communication Policies?

Consistency is important in tutoring.

Clarify These Details

Class Schedule

Fixed or flexible timings.

Rescheduling Policy

How missed sessions are handled.

Parent Communication

How often updates are provided.

Clear expectations help avoid misunderstandings later.

10. What Makes You Different From Other Tutors?

This question often reveals the tutor’s strengths and teaching philosophy.

Listen for Answers Related To

    • Personalized instruction
    • Student motivation
    • Subject expertise
    • Exam preparation
    • Long-term academic development

The best tutors focus not only on marks but also on building confidence, independent thinking, and strong study habits.

Why Online Teaching Is Growing Rapidly

Several factors have contributed to the rise of online education. Improved internet connectivity, widespread smartphone usage, video conferencing tools, and growing acceptance of digital learning have made remote instruction easier than ever.

The global online tutoring services market was valued at approximately USD 10.42 billion in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 23.73 billion by 2030, growing at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 14.5%. This growth reflects increasing demand from students and parents seeking personalized academic support.

India is also witnessing strong growth in digital learning. The Indian online education market was valued at around USD 3.64 billion in 2025 and is expected to grow significantly over the coming years due to affordable internet access, smartphone penetration, and rising demand for academic support.

For tutors, this expanding market creates opportunities that were difficult to imagine a decade ago.

How to Take Demo Classes Online and Convert Leads into Students

How to Take Demo Classes Online and Convert Leads into Students

Online tutoring has created opportunities for teachers to connect with students across cities, countries, and time zones. However, getting inquiries is only the first step. The real challenge is converting those inquiries into long-term students.

Many tutors have excellent subject knowledge but struggle to turn a demo class into a paid enrollment. A well-planned demonstration lesson can help parents understand your teaching style, build trust, and increase the chances of securing regular tuition assignments.

This guide explains how tutors can conduct effective online demo classes and improve their conversion rates.

Why Demo Classes Matter

Parents rarely select a tutor based solely on qualifications. They want to see how the teacher communicates, explains concepts, and interacts with their child.

Research by various education platforms shows that most parents make a decision within the first interaction or trial session. A positive demo class can significantly increase enrollment chances because it helps families evaluate teaching quality before making a commitment.

For students, the session provides an opportunity to experience the tutor’s teaching approach and determine whether they feel comfortable learning from them.

Understanding Parent Expectations Before the Demo

Gather Information in Advance

Before scheduling the class, spend a few minutes understanding the student’s needs.

Ask questions such as:

    • Which class and board is the student studying in?
    • Which topics are causing difficulty?
    • What marks did the student score recently?
    • What are the parent’s expectations from tuition?
    • Has the student worked with another tutor before?

These details allow you to customize the lesson and demonstrate your ability to address specific learning challenges.

 

Clarify Learning Goals

Parents appreciate tutors who focus on outcomes.

Some common goals include:

    • Improving examination scores
    • Strengthening concepts
    • Preparing for competitive exams
    • Building confidence in a subject
    • Completing assignments and projects

Understanding these objectives helps you position your teaching accordingly.

Preparing for an Online Demo Class

Test Your Technology

Technical issues can leave a poor first impression.

Before the session:

    • Check internet connectivity
    • Test your microphone and camera
    • Ensure screen sharing works properly
    • Keep study materials ready
    • Close unnecessary applications

A smooth experience reflects professionalism and preparedness.

Create a Structured Lesson Plan

Avoid teaching randomly.

Prepare a short lesson that includes:

    1. Introduction
    2. Concept explanation
    3. Student interaction
    4. Practice questions
    5. Feedback and discussion

A structured approach shows organization and confidence.

Choose an Appropriate Topic

Select a concept that can be explained within 20 to 30 minutes.

The topic should be:

    • Relevant to the student’s current syllabus
    • Important from an examination perspective
    • Easy to demonstrate through examples

The goal is not to complete an entire chapter but to showcase your teaching effectiveness.
